How much does it cost to rent a home in Franklin?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Franklin 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$871 | $350 | $1,600 |
Franklin 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,337 | $500 | $2,000 |
Franklin 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,548 | $350 | $2,500 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Franklin
What type of rentals are currently available in Franklin?
There are currently 41 Apartments for Rent in Franklin, AR with pricing that ranges from $450 to $1,950. There are also 32 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Franklin ranging from $350 to $2,500.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Franklin?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Franklin ranges from $350 to $2,500 with an average monthly rent of $1,114.
